Adjusting Picture Settings for Gaming

Optimizing your picture settings can improve your gaming experience. Navigate to the Settings menu, then select Picture. Adjust the following settings:

  • Picture Mode: Choose “Game Mode” for minimal input lag.
  • Contrast and Brightness: Set to comfortable levels for your environment.
  • Local Dimming: Enable if available to enhance contrast.
  • Sharpness: Keep at a moderate level to avoid artifacts.
  • Color: Adjust to your preference, but avoid oversaturation.

Enabling Game Mode and Input Settings

Activate “Game Mode” to reduce input lag. This setting is usually found under Picture or General settings. Additionally, disable any unnecessary picture enhancements like noise reduction or motion smoothing, which can add latency.

Network and Firmware Updates

Ensure your TV’s firmware is up to date for optimal performance and compatibility. Navigate to Settings > Support > Software Update to check for updates. A stable internet connection is essential for online gaming and streaming.
